  1. Click ‘Get Form’ to open it in the editor.
  2. Begin by filling in the 'County' and 'Amount' fields at the top of the Bill of Sale. This establishes the location and sale price.
  3. In the section for Buyer(s) and Seller(s), enter the names of both parties involved in the transaction.
  4. Complete the vehicle details: Make, Model, Body Type, VIN, and Year. Ensure accuracy as this information is crucial for ownership transfer.
  5. Review the warranty clause stating that the vehicle is sold 'as-is'. This indicates that no guarantees are made regarding its condition.
  6. Both Seller(s) must sign and print their names at the bottom of the form. This finalizes the agreement.
  7. For the Odometer Disclosure Statement, fill in your name as Transferor (Seller) and state the current odometer reading accurately.
  8. Select one of the options regarding odometer discrepancies if applicable, then provide your signature along with your address details.

Can a bill of sale be handwritten? While it is common to present a bill of sale in a digital format, you can also create a handwritten bill of sale. Whats most important is to include all of the pertinent details in the bill of sale in order to protect both parties.
A bill of sale in Georgia should generally include: The sellers legal name, full address, and drivers license or state ID number. The buyers legal name, full address, and drivers license or state ID number. A clear, specific description of the item (make, model, year, color, VIN number, etc)
When you sell something like that, your bill of sale will include basic information like: Seller name and contact information. Buyer name and contact information. Description of the item(s) youre selling. Price of the item(s) youre selling. Date the sale was made. Space for the buyer and seller to sign.
Whether or not you have a bill of sale, you can transfer ownership of a vehicle in a private party sale with a docHubd vehicle title. The MVD has a simple Arizona vehicle bill of sale that you can download and complete.
An Arizona bill of sale is a legal document, serving as proof of ownership transfer for personal property items such as vehicles, boats, or firearms.

Gather Your Paperwork This includes the vehicle title, which must be signed over to the buyer, and a completed Arizona Bill of Sale. Youll also need to provide a current odometer reading and ensure your cars registration is current. Having these documents ready will make the selling process smoother and quicker.
